Dr. Alan J. Torrey
Dr. Torrey was born and raised in Vicksburg, MS where he graduated from Warren Central High School. He attended college at Louisiana Tech University where he graduated with honors with a bachelor's degree in Biology and a master's degree in Molecular Biology. Dr.. Torrey then returned to Vicksburg working at US Army Corps of Engineers- ERDC as a researcher and then started medical school at University of Mississippi Medical Center. After graduation in 2010, Dr. Torrey went of to complete his residency training in Anesthesiology and a fellowship in Interventional Pain Management. HIs time at UMMC was highlighted with several honor societies and professional organizations. He currently is very involved in several pain medical organizations, is a voting delegate for MSMA, and sits of the DUR board appointed by Gov. Bryant. He is ABA board certified in Anesthesiology and Interventional Pain Medicine.
Dr.Torrey specializes in all aspects of pain management including spinal disorders and procedures, joint disease and procedures, implantable pain techniques, cancer pain management, rehab/preventative medicine, and complex neurological and physical disease processes and is up-to-date and trained in advancing procedural techniques.
